El buscón

El buscón

1979 · 94 min · ★ 6.3 · Comedy

XVII century Spain. Don Pablo tries to climb position and falls into the hands of students, rogues, whores, fake skilled, executioners, jailers and comedians. Based on "The Buscón called Pablos" Francisco de Quevedo.

Directed by Luciano Berriatúa · Written by Luciano Berriatúa
